Thursday, April 17, 2008
The World is Awesome
Great commercial via the Discovery Channel: I Love the World
Posted at 06:06 AM in Science, Television, Video | Permalink
TrackBack
TrackBack URL for this entry:
https://www.typepad.com/services/trackback/6a00d8341c52a953ef00e551da363a8833
Listed below are links to weblogs that reference The World is Awesome:
Comments
The comments to this entry are closed.